NATO, the North Atlantic Treaty Organization, is one of the most influential political and military alliances in the world, currently comprising 32 member countries across North America and Europe. Led by Presidents and Prime Ministers, these heads of government shape global policy, defense strategy, and international diplomacy. Yet beyond state visits, summits, and security briefings, there is a more subtle detail that often draws attention — the watches on their wrists.

From U.S. President Donald Trump, frequently associated with high-end Swiss watchmaking, to UK Prime Minister Keir Starmer, spotted wearing a surprisingly approachable Tissot with a waffle-style dial, wrist choices can reveal personality as much as policy. Denmark’s Prime Minister Mette Frederiksen has been seen wearing Skagen, a brand rooted in Danish design heritage, while Türkiye’s President Recep Tayyip Erdoğan appears loyal to a long-worn timepiece that carries personal history. These choices range from understated practicality to discreet luxury, reflecting different leadership styles and national identities.

In this article, we take a closer look at the watches worn by NATO heads of government — exploring confirmed sightings, brand preferences, and what these timepieces may signal about power, prestige, and personal taste. So far, we have identified 20 of the 32 leaders and their watches. The remaining 12 remain a mystery, leaving room for further watch spotting and research.

For enthusiasts of horology and global politics alike, this is where diplomacy meets dial design.
